stuny Posted May 17, 2011 Share #1181 Posted May 17, 2011 Advertisement (gone after registration) Ronald - The senior officers of Burma's military junta basically gouge every bit of money that they can from the populace. Every motor vehicle owning citizen is allowed to buy a small amount of fuel from teh junta every month at realtively economical prices. However, the senior officers and their families can buy unlimited amounts of fuel, which they resell at huge mark-up. Their customers set-up shop along most roads in Burma where they sell sell small containers (sometimes less than a liter) of fuel they bought at junta gauging prices, and resell it with a very small margin on top. 1 Quote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...
